xvin CASPAR NETSCHER 271 Sale. P. J. de Jariges, Amsterdam, October 14, 1772, No. 23 (75 florins, Van der Dussen). 405. Portrait of an Old Woman in an Arm-Chair. Three- quarter length ; almost in full face. She wears a white silk dress, and over it a black wrap which she holds with her left hand. Her right hand is at her shoulder. Beyond, as through a window, is seen a landscape. Very finely painted. Panel, nj inches by 9 inches. Sale. Amsterdam, November 30, 1772, No. 13. 4O5<z. Portrait of a Lady in Antique Dress. She sits in a land- scape. Boldly painted. Canvas, 19^ inches by 16^ inches. Sale. J. M. Quinkhard, Amsterdam, March 15, 1773, No. 35 (21 florins). 406. Portrait of a Comely Lady. In a rich dress. She holds up her left hand on a wrap. Her right hand leans on a cover upon a stone. Extremely well rendered. Panel, 12 inches by 9! inches. Sale. J. van der Marck, Amsterdam, August 25, 1773, No. 233 (60 florins, Fouquet). 407. Portrait of a Comely Lady seated in a Garden with a Garland in her Lap. She holds the garland in her left hand. With the right hand she takes a rose which a negro boy offers her in a basket, with various other flowers. She wears a white linen gown, over which a blue silk wrap flutters loosely, and a lustrous golden yellow silk skirt. One of Netscher's best works. [Probably identical with 412.] Panel, 21 inches by 15^ inches. Sale. F. van de Velde, Amsterdam, September 7, 1774, No. 75 (210 florins, Fouquet). 408. Portrait of a Comely Lady in Red Silk. She sits at a table on which is a cover. Very finely rendered. [Pendant to 409.] Panel, 17! inches by 14 inches. Sale. D. Fiers Kappeyne, Amsterdam, April 25, 1775, No. 69 (235 florins, with pendant, Van Aalst). 409. Portrait of a Lady. She sits at a table on which is a cover. Very finely rendered. [Pendant to 408.] Panel, 17 J inches by 14 inches. Sale. D. Fiers Kappeyne, Amsterdam, April 25, 1775, No. 70 (235 florins, with pendant, Van Aalst). 4090. Portrait of a Lady. In profile. Very good.
